Job Summary:
The Clinical Shift Staff provides high-quality, patient-centered care during assigned shifts, supporting daily clinical operations and collaborating with a multidisciplinary team. This role is essential to maintaining smooth patient flow, accurate documentation, and a safe, compassionate care environment.
Responsibilities:
- Assists and identifies opportunities for improvement and executes improvement plans approved by the Multi-site Managers.
- Supervises the orientation, training and cross training of clinic staff to ensure that all competencies, policies, established practices and standards are followed and adhered to in partnership with the Multi-Site Manager and Provider.
- Communicates job expectations and conducts individual and group coaching and training interventions for new and tenured clinic employees.
- Assists with partnering with leadership in partnership with Multi-site Manager to manage site staffing levels to ensure the office is adequately staffed to serve patients.
- Monitors patient flow to ensure clinic is operating efficiently at all times. Works with all site staff to ensure efforts are coordinated and that patients receive high quality care and services. Monitors wait times and seeks to reduce wait times as much as possible. Utilizes surge protocol as needed or when requested by Provider.
- Follows established scripts and protocols including patient rooming, discharge and call backs.
- Ensures the office is OSHA compliant and housekeeping and preventative equipment maintenance schedules are followed by all staff.
- Support restocking, cleaning, and general unit readiness
- Ensures adequate staffing at all times. Varies staffing levels as indicated by patient volume and efficiency standards. Multi-site Manager/ RDO will have final approval of schedule.
Customer Service:
- Treats patients, visitors, medical staff, colleagues and others with compassion and respect. Strives for excellent patient satisfaction.
- Handles patient and visitor issues and complaints utilizing the grievance policy and procedure. Follow through on programs, practices and team leadership to improve operations, staff retention and employee engagement.
- Submit orders via approved vendor for supplies, review scheduling for any errors, openings, or potential conflicts, and review scheduled testing visits in EMR for any conflicts or needed updates.
